关键字:Design rationale; Design semantics; Representation model; Ontology
摘要:Design rationale (DR) is crucial information in product design decision support, design analysis and design reuse. In this paper, based on the Issue-based Information System (IBIS) model, a new ontology-based semantic representation model for DR information; the integrated issue, solution, artifact and argument (ISAA) model; is proposed. The ISAA model introduces the ontology-based semantic representation mode to the DR representation and expands the concept elements of IBIS. The class of concept elements and the semantic relationships among them are defined by Web Ontology Language (OWL). The axioms and rules which are used to reason and analyze DR are defined and encoded with Semantic Web Rule Language (SWRL), which enrich the semantic relations defined by OWL The ISAA model represents the directed graph of IBIS to the Resource Description Framework (RDF) graph and serializes to an RDF/XML document which lays the foundation for retrieving and reasoning semantic information of DR. A semantic annotator integrating with the visual product design model was developed, by which the discrete information of thinking is captured and abstracted to a conceptual representation of the ISAA model. Finally, an example of DR representation for the spring operating mechanism of a high-voltage circuit breaker product is given. (C) 2012 Elsevier Ltd. All rights reserved.
